MATTISON SALONS EXPANSION
MATTISON SALONS EXPANSION is a new construction project at 935 MARKET STREET, #200, Allen, in Collin County, TX, tracked from its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) registration. Construction complete (TDLR inspection passed Mar 2013). The project has an estimated value of $70K.

MATTISON SALONS EXPANSION is a New Construction project located at 935 MARKET STREET, #200, Allen, TX 75013 in Allen, Texas. The project has an estimated value of $70K. TRADEMARK PROPERTY COMPANY is the property owner and JACOBS & ASSOCIATES ARCHITECTS is the design firm of record. The project was registered with TDLR on November 20, 2012.

Note: This project is registered under the Texas Accessibility Standards (TAS) program. TDLR registration is required for commercial and public facility construction to ensure compliance with accessibility requirements under Texas Government Code Chapter 469.
